18915b5 ext4: prohibit fstrim in norecovery mode The ext4 fstrim implementation uses the block bitmaps to find free space that can be discarded. If we haven't replayed the journal, the bitmaps will be stale and we absolutely *cannot* use stale metadata to zap the underlying storage. Signed-off-by: Darrick J. 674a2b2 ext4: brelse all indirect buffer in ext4_ind_remove_space() All indirect buffers get by ext4_find_shared() should be released no mater the branch should be freed or not. But now, we forget to release the lower depth indirect buffers when removing space from the same higher depth indirect block. It will lead to buffer leak and futher more, it may lead to quota information corruption when using old quota, consider the following case. - Create and mount an empty ext4 filesystem without extent and quota features, - quotacheck and enable the user & group quota, - Create some files and write some data to them, and then punch hole to some files of them, it may trigger the buffer leak problem mentioned above. - Disable quota and run quotacheck again, it will create two new aquota files and write the checked quota information to them, which probably may reuse the freed indirect block(the buffer and page cache was not freed) as data block. - Enable quota again, it will invoke vfs_load_quota_inode()->invalidate_bdev() to try to clean unused buffers and pagecache. Unfortunately, because of the buffer of quota data block is still referenced, quota code cannot read the up to date quota info from the device and lead to quota information corruption. This problem can be reproduced by xfstests generic/231 on ext3 file system or ext4 file system without extent and quota features. This patch fix this problem by releasing the missing indirect buffers, in ext4_ind_remove_space(). ffc8599 x86/gart: Exclude GART aperture from kcore On machines where the GART aperture is mapped over physical RAM, /proc/kcore contains the GART aperture range. Accessing the GART range via /proc/kcore results in a kernel crash. vmcore used to have the same issue, until it was fixed with commit 2a3e83c6f96c ("x86/gart: Exclude GART aperture from vmcore")', leveraging existing hook infrastructure in vmcore to let /proc/vmcore return zeroes when attempting to read the aperture region, and so it won't read from the actual memory. Apply the same workaround for kcore. First implement the same hook infrastructure for kcore, then reuse the hook functions introduced in the previous vmcore fix. Just with some minor adjustment, rename some functions for more general usage, and simplify the hook infrastructure a bit as there is no module usage yet. 5a07168 futex: Ensure that futex address is aligned in handle_futex_death() The futex code requires that the user space addresses of futexes are 32bit aligned. sys_futex() checks this in futex_get_keys() but the robust list code has no alignment check in place. As a consequence the kernel crashes on architectures with strict alignment requirements in handle_futex_death() when trying to cmpxchg() on an unaligned futex address which was retrieved from the robust list. a9c640a x86/boot: Restrict header scope to make Clang happy The inclusion of <linux/kernel.h> was causing issue as the definition of __arch_hweight64 from arch/x86/include/asm/arch_hweight.h eventually gets included. The definition is problematic when compiled with -m16 (all code in arch/x86/boot/ is) as the "D" inline assembly constraint is rejected by both compilers when passed an argument of type long long (regardless of signedness, anything smaller is fine). Because GCC performs inlining before semantic analysis, and __arch_hweight64 is dead in this translation unit, GCC does not report any issues at compile time. Clang does the semantic analysis in the front end, before inlining (run in the middle) can determine the code is dead. I consider this another case of PR33587, which I think we can do more work to solve. It turns out that arch/x86/boot/string.c doesn't actually need linux/kernel.h, simply linux/limits.h and linux/compiler.h. 5ea4769 mmc: alcor: fix DMA reads Setting max_blk_count to 1 here was causing the mmc block layer to always use the MMC_READ_SINGLE_BLOCK command here, which the driver does not DMA-accelerate. Drop the max_blk_ settings here. The mmc host defaults suffice, along with the max_segs and max_seg_size settings, which I have now documented in more detail. Now each MMC command reads 4 512-byte blocks, using DMA instead of PIO. On my SD card, this increases read performance (measured with dd) from 167kb/sec to 4.6mb/sec. 92edf8d powerpc/security: Fix spectre_v2 reporting When I updated the spectre_v2 reporting to handle software count cache flush I got the logic wrong when there's no software count cache enabled at all. The result is that on systems with the software count cache flush disabled we print: Mitigation: Indirect branch cache disabled, Software count cache flush Which correctly indicates that the count cache is disabled, but incorrectly says the software count cache flush is enabled. The root of the problem is that we are trying to handle all combinations of options. But we know now that we only expect to see the software count cache flush enabled if the other options are false. So split the two cases, which simplifies the logic and fixes the bug. We were also missing a space before "(hardware accelerated)".
